Are all LED lights dimmable?

No, not all LED lights are dimmable. A dimmable LED bulb requires a built-in dimmable driver to safely adjust brightness. Installing a non-dimmable LED bulb on a dimming circuit may cause flickering, buzzing, unstable performance, or early bulb failure.

In many cases, standard incandescent dimmers are not ideal for LED bulbs because they often require a higher minimum load. For smooth and stable dimming, Tecolite dimmable LED bulbs should be paired with compatible LED dimmers, trailing-edge dimmers, or tested smart dimming systems.

Triac dimming uses phase-cut control through existing electrical wiring, making it a popular and cost-effective solution for retrofit LED bulbs in residential, retail, hotel, and hospitality projects. 0-10V dimming is more commonly used in commercial lighting systems or fixtures with compatible control modules and low-voltage signal wiring.

Flickering usually happens when the LED bulb, dimmer, and circuit load are not properly matched. Common causes include dimmer incompatibility, unstable input voltage, or insufficient minimum load. Buzzing or humming is often caused by circuit resonance between the phase-cut dimmer and the LED bulb’s internal driver components. Most Tecolite retrofit lamps, such as GU10, MR16, PAR, AR111, and ES111 dimmable bulbs, use built-in constant-current driver circuits for stable output, reliable dimming, and better thermal control. Constant-voltage solutions are more common in LED strips or customized lighting modules.

Dimming can help extend LED lifespan because lower brightness reduces operating current and heat. However, actual lifetime also depends on thermal design, ambient temperature, LED chip quality, and driver reliability.

This “ghosting” effect usually happens when a small residual current remains in the circuit, often caused by smart dimmers, illuminated wall switches, or wiring design. Installing a dimming bypass resistor or switching to a 3-wire dimmer with a neutral connection can usually solve this issue.
